1. Embrace the Magic of LED:
LED (light-emitting diode) fixtures offer unparalleled energy efficiency, color accuracy, and longevity. By incorporating them into your lighting design, you can significantly reduce power consumption, cut down on maintenance costs, and achieve vibrant, nuanced illumination that enhances the visual spectacle.
2. Plan with Precision:
Thorough planning is the cornerstone of efficient stage lighting. Create detailed lighting plots and cue sheets that clearly outline the positions, colors, and intensity levels of each fixture. This meticulous approach ensures a seamless performance and eliminates the need for last-minute adjustments.
3. Leverage Color Mixing:
Color-mixing technology empowers you to create a vast spectrum of hues from a limited number of fixtures. By utilizing RGB (red, green, blue) or CMY (cyan, magenta, yellow) color mixing, you can achieve subtle transitions and dynamic effects that captivate the audience’s senses.
4. Employ Gobos and Patterns:
Gobos (metal plates with cut-out designs) and pattern projectors can transform your stage into a vibrant canvas. They add texture, depth, and symbolism to your lighting design, enhancing the visual storytelling and evoking emotions.
5. Consider Cue Automation:
Modern lighting control systems offer cue automation capabilities that allow you to pre-program lighting cues and trigger them with precision. This eliminates the need for manual switching and ensures a consistent and error-free performance, freeing up your time for other creative endeavors.
6. Harness the Power of Wireless:
Wireless lighting systems empower you with the freedom to control lights from any location. This flexibility enables rapid adjustments, trouble-shooting, and allows for dynamic lighting effects that respond to the action on stage.
7. Utilize Dimmer Packs Efficiently:
Dimmer packs regulate the intensity of your lighting. By using dimmers with high efficiency ratings, you can minimize power consumption and prolong the lifespan of your equipment. Additionally, consider grouping fixtures with similar dimming needs to optimize energy usage.
